Shrimp and Snow Peas Stir-Fry

Shrimp and Snow Peas Stir-Fry

Introduction

Shrimp and Snow Peas Stir-Fry is a vibrant, quick-to-make Asian-inspired dish that combines the succulence of shrimp with the crunch of fresh snow peas. It’s perfect for busy weeknights or a light and healthy dinner that doesn’t sacrifice flavor.

Ingredients

  • Sh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• Snow peas, trimmed
  • Mushrooms, sliced
  • Garlic, minced
  • Soy sauce
  • Oyster sauce
  • Sesame oil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Cooking oil

Instructions

  1. Heat cooking oil in a wok or large skillet over medium-high heat.
  2. Add shrimp and cook until pink and opaque. Remove and set aside.
  3. Add garlic and mushrooms to the same pan and sauté until mushrooms soften.
  4. Add snow peas and cook for 1–2 minutes until bright green and crisp-tender.
  5. Return shrimp to the pan and add soy sauce, oyster sauce, and sesame oil.
  6. Toss everything to combine well.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  7. Serve hot over steamed rice.

Method

This dish uses the stir-fry cooking method, which involves cooking food quickly in a hot pan with a small amount of oil. All ingredients are cooked in layers to preserve their texture and color, creating a meal that is both fresh and flavorful.

History

Stir-frying has roots in Chinese culinary tradition, where fast, high-heat cooking was used to save fuel. Shrimp and snow peas stir-fry is a popular adaptation, especially in Cantonese and Southeast Asian cuisines, celebrating fresh seafood and vegetables.
